Output 5a0a28c8b5d3aaca6e4bf371d04a7cc90fd016cc11c848c82ec12c90f3351d78:3

value
178536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f66e9bdf5543bae3d463903e4ccf6033dafe25 OP_EQUAL
address
384wmBQLnsmMNBgr8DFcXnfygdpZbpBhXJ
transaction
5a0a28c8b5d3aaca6e4bf371d04a7cc90fd016cc11c848c82ec12c90f3351d78
confirmations
142936
spent
true